The correct answer is to call the fire department first in the event of a fire in the hay yard during a lightning storm. This is crucial because the fire department is equipped with the training, personnel, and resources necessary to handle fires effectively. Their priority is to ensure public safety and minimize damage.

In an emergency situation, especially one involving a fire, immediate action is vital. Calling the fire department first ensures that professional help is on the way as quickly as possible. Once that step is taken, it may be appropriate to contact other parties, such as neighbors or family members, for assistance or to notify them of the situation. However, the primary goal in this scenario is to get expert help to manage the fire, which makes contacting the fire department the most critical first step.

Other options might involve notifying individuals or associations that could be helpful after professional help has been initiated, but they do not have the capability to respond to an emergency fire situation like trained firefighters do.
